u/Staggeredmk4 I appreciate the effort to bring data into this, but a lot of this argument relies on best-case assumptions and leaves out some important, well-documented impacts.

Modern AI data centers operate at a completely different scale than older facilities. A single site can use 100 to 500+ megawatts of power, which is comparable to tens or even hundreds of thousands of homes. The International Energy Agency projects data centers could reach up to 10% of global electricity demand by 2030. Montana exporting energy doesn’t mean we have unlimited capacity for that kind of constant industrial load.

Water use is also often understated. Large facilities can use 1 to 5 million gallons per day, and companies like Microsoft and Google have already reported major increases in water consumption tied to AI growth.

Closed-loop cooling doesn’t eliminate this. It often just reduces or shifts when and where water is used. These systems still rely on chemicals like glycol, corrosion inhibitors, and biocides, and they are periodically discharged as wastewater. That discharge can contain contaminants like nitrites, glycol, and heavy metals that pose risks to waterways. There are also emerging concerns about PFAS “forever chemicals” tied to cooling and data center infrastructure, which do not break down and are linked to serious health impacts.

Air pollution is another missing piece. These facilities rely on diesel or gas backup generators and significantly increase overall electricity demand. Even if some power is sourced from hydro, the broader grid still uses fossil fuels.

The U.S. Energy Information Administration shows Montana’s energy mix is not emissions-free. Increased demand means increased emissions somewhere in the system, along with additional pollution from generators and refrigerant leaks.

Noise is also not a minor issue. Data centers run 24/7, and external noise levels are often in the 55 to 85+ decibel range, with higher spikes during generator use. That’s comparable to constant highway-level noise, not occasional industrial activity, and it can impact both nearby residents and wildlife.

On jobs, data centers are one of the lowest job-producing forms of development. Many employ only a few dozen people long term despite massive land and energy use. Research from the Brookings Institution shows they generate far fewer jobs per dollar than most industries.

The tax benefit argument is also weaker than it sounds. Groups like Good Jobs First have documented that data centers often receive significant tax breaks and subsidies, which can greatly reduce their actual contribution to local tax bases.

And while companies may pay for initial grid upgrades, that doesn’t eliminate long-term impacts. Large constant loads reduce grid flexibility and can contribute to broader system costs over time, regardless of short-term assurances from utilities like NorthWestern Energy.

This isn’t about being anti-technology. It’s about recognizing that these impacts are not hypothetical or rare. They are inherent to how large-scale data centers operate. It’s reasonable for people to ask whether this is the best long-term use of local water, land, and energy for a relatively small number of permanent jobs and uncertain local benefit.
